Transaction d52a8b9561668ad47457877854cc0b27cf2e3767a994893fed36c2674d22dead
1 Input
1 Output
-
d52a8b9561668ad47457877854cc0b27cf2e3767a994893fed36c2674d22dead:0
- value
- 21864
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 75f059c287e77e0932db63cff7ccb648c502884c OP_EQUAL
- address
- 3CScuqnzd3fGseZc7gzYpa4554mHDjD8GE